ETYMOLOGY OF THE WORD MISANTHROPE

From Greek mīsanthrōpos, from misos hatred + anthrōpos man.

WHAT DOES MISANTHROPE MEAN IN ENGLISH?

Misanthropy

Misanthropy is the general hatred, distrust or disdain of the human species or human nature. A misanthrope, or misanthropist is someone who holds such views or feelings. The word's origin is from Greek words μῖσος and ἄνθρωπος. The condition is often confused with asociality.

Definition of misanthrope in the English dictionary

The definition of misanthrope in the dictionary is a person who dislikes or distrusts other people or mankind in general.
